Intelligent dustproof communication equipment
By designing dustproof and protective devices on the walkie-talkie, and using springs and magnetic blocks to automatically block the through holes, the problem of dust entering the walkie-talkie is solved, thus improving the walkie-talkie's cleanliness, maintenance, and ease of use.

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of communication equipment technology, and in particular to an intelligent dustproof communication device. Background Technology
[0002] Walkie-talkies are generally understood as small, handheld wireless devices with low power. However, there are also larger, high-powered wireless devices that can be mounted on vehicles such as cars and ships or used in fixed locations. These are called radios, such as vehicle-mounted radios, shipborne radios, fixed radios, base stations, and repeaters. Walkie-talkies are divided into wired and wireless types, with wireless radios being the more common and widely used type. However, existing walkie-talkies have several small holes on the front for the microphone to receive sound. These holes often lack dustproofing, allowing a large amount of dust to enter the walkie-talkie when not in use, affecting sound reception and increasing the cleaning burden. Therefore, we are introducing an intelligent dustproof communication device. Utility Model Content

[0012] This utility model has the following beneficial effects:
[0013] 1. In this utility model, by setting a dustproof device, under the elastic action of the spring, the spring will push the shield upward, causing the shield to move up and block the through hole at the front of the walkie-talkie, thereby preventing dust from entering the walkie-talkie through the through hole. When it is necessary to communicate, simply push the shield downward to expose the through hole, and the walkie-talkie can be used, which improves convenience. By setting a magnetic block at the upper end of the shield, and setting corresponding metal plates in the first frame and the second frame, the shield can be prevented from reciprocating under the action of the spring.
[0014] 2. In this utility model, by setting a lower protective device, after the connecting frame is inserted and fixed to the walkie-talkie, four protective pads are located at the corners of the walkie-talkie, thereby protecting the corners of the walkie-talkie and improving its service life. [0029] It should be noted that this utility model describes an intelligent dustproof communication device. Under the elastic action of the spring 613, the spring 613 can automatically and forcefully push the cover plate 63 upward, allowing the cover plate 63 to move smoothly upward along the preset track until it completely covers the through hole 5 at the front of the walkie-talkie 1. This prevents dust and other impurities from seeping into the walkie-talkie 1 through the through hole 5, effectively maintaining the cleanliness and dryness of the internal components of the walkie-talkie, and greatly reducing the risk of equipment failure caused by external contaminants. When communication is needed using the walkie-talkie 1, the user only needs to easily push the cover plate 63 downward gently, and the cover plate 63 will slide down smoothly accordingly. The through hole 5 is quickly exposed, allowing the microphone and speaker to function normally. This process is simple and quick, while maintaining intuitive operation and greatly improving ease of use. A magnetic block 64 is embedded in the upper part of the cover plate 63. At the same time, corresponding metal plates 612 are configured inside the first frame 61 and the second frame 62 to ensure that the cover plate 63 can be firmly attached in place when not in use, avoiding reciprocating shaking caused by the long-term action of the spring. The connecting frame 41 is interlocked and fixed with the walkie-talkie 1. The corners of the walkie-talkie are fully and meticulously protected by four protective pads 42 to prevent damage to the corners of the walkie-talkie in case of accidental drop or collision.
